STEP14  : After finishing your design, BEFORE YOU SAVE IT, Click "Image" > "Mode" > "Indexed Color" to reduce the file size (Adobe Photoshop, if you are using Paintshop PRO, select "Colors" > "Reduce Colors"). After changing it to Indexed Color save it as a .bmp (press Ctrl+Alt+S), save it in a NEW FOLDER and USE THE SAME FILENAME (which is "cbuttons.bmp"), I named my new folder "ff9_vivi1"

STEP17 :  After editing all the images, you will see that there are "missing parts" (the playlist and visualizer), you cannot edit this in Adobe Photoshop because these two files (Pledit and viscolor) are TEXT FILES, so just copy and paste "viscolor.txt" and "pledit.txt" from your old skin to your new skin.
